[Bug 229445] New: kontact crashes when working in imap folders

jlewis2 at andrew.cmu.edu jlewis2 at andrew.cmu.edu
Thu Mar 4 20:26:41 GMT 2010


https://bugs.kde.org/show_bug.cgi?id=229445

           Summary: kontact crashes when working in imap folders
           Product: kontact
           Version: unspecified
          Platform: Fedora RPMs
        OS/Version: Linux
            Status: UNCONFIRMED
          Severity: crash
          Priority: NOR
         Component: general
        AssignedTo: kdepim-bugs at kde.org
        ReportedBy: jlewis2 at andrew.cmu.edu


Application: kontact (4.4)
KDE Platform Version: 4.4.00 (KDE 4.4.0)
Qt Version: 4.6.2
Operating System: Linux 2.6.32.9-67.fc12.x86_64 x86_64
Distribution (Platform): Fedora RPMs

-- Information about the crash:
When trying to reply to open an attachment in an email kontact crashes. It also
randomly crashes when accessing any imap folder.

 -- Backtrace:
Application: Kontact (kontact), signal: Segmentation fault
82    T_PSEUDO (SYSCALL_SYMBOL, SYSCALL_NAME, SYSCALL_NARGS)
[KCrash Handler]
#5  0x0000003d9faf6cd0 in QTreeWidgetItem::addChild (this=0x2a14c00,
child=0x2aa4300) at itemviews/qtreewidget.cpp:1882
#6  0x0000003d9faf6ed3 in QTreeWidgetItem::QTreeWidgetItem (this=0x2aa4300,
parent=0x2a14c00, type=0) at itemviews/qtreewidget.cpp:1428
#7  0x00007f2d165efb32 in KMMimePartTreeItem::KMMimePartTreeItem
(this=0x2aa4300, parent=0x2a14c00, node=0x2a8dc90, description=...,
mimetype=..., encoding=<value optimized out>, size=0, 
    revertOrder=false) at
/usr/src/debug/kdepim-4.4.0/kmail/kmmimeparttree.cpp:378
#8  0x00007f2d16631703 in partNode::fillMimePartTree (this=0x2a8dc90,
parentItem=0x2a14c00, mimePartTree=<value optimized out>, labelDescr=<value
optimized out>, labelCntType=<value optimized out>, 
    labelEncoding=<value optimized out>, size=0, revertOrder=false) at
/usr/src/debug/kdepim-4.4.0/kmail/partNode.cpp:549
#9  0x00007f2d1662065c in KMail::ObjectTreeParser::insertAndParseNewChildNode
(this=0x7fff562f9790, startNode=..., content=<value optimized out>,
cntDesc=<value optimized out>, 
    append=<value optimized out>, addToTextualContent=<value optimized out>) at
/usr/src/debug/kdepim-4.4.0/kmail/objecttreeparser.cpp:232
#10 0x00007f2d16624450 in KMail::ObjectTreeParser::processMessageRfc822Subtype
(this=0x7fff562f9790, node=0x2545fe0) at
/usr/src/debug/kdepim-4.4.0/kmail/objecttreeparser.cpp:1582
#11 0x00007f2d1661fd89 in KMail::ObjectTreeParser::parseObjectTree
(this=0x7fff562f9790, node=0x2545fe0) at
/usr/src/debug/kdepim-4.4.0/kmail/objecttreeparser.cpp:318
#12 0x00007f2d166200a5 in KMail::ObjectTreeParser::stdChildHandling
(this=0x7fff562f9aa0, child=0x2960720) at
/usr/src/debug/kdepim-4.4.0/kmail/objecttreeparser.cpp:1278
#13 0x00007f2d16620454 in KMail::ObjectTreeParser::processMultiPartMixedSubtype
(this=<value optimized out>, node=<value optimized out>) at
/usr/src/debug/kdepim-4.4.0/kmail/objecttreeparser.cpp:1291
#14 0x00007f2d1661fd89 in KMail::ObjectTreeParser::parseObjectTree
(this=0x7fff562f9aa0, node=0x28d6890) at
/usr/src/debug/kdepim-4.4.0/kmail/objecttreeparser.cpp:318
#15 0x00007f2d164c4b10 in KMReaderWin::parseMsg (this=0x10c5aa0,
aMsg=0x28da480) at /usr/src/debug/kdepim-4.4.0/kmail/kmreaderwin.cpp:1611
#16 0x00007f2d164ba3e0 in KMReaderWin::displayMessage (this=0x10c5aa0) at
/usr/src/debug/kdepim-4.4.0/kmail/kmreaderwin.cpp:1535
#17 0x00007f2d164ba5b0 in KMReaderWin::updateReaderWin (this=0x10c5aa0) at
/usr/src/debug/kdepim-4.4.0/kmail/kmreaderwin.cpp:1478
#18 0x00007f2d164bae75 in KMReaderWin::update (this=0x10c5aa0,
observable=<value optimized out>) at
/usr/src/debug/kdepim-4.4.0/kmail/kmreaderwin.cpp:903
#19 0x00007f2d166b5281 in KMail::ISubject::notify (this=0x28da550) at
/usr/src/debug/kdepim-4.4.0/kmail/isubject.cpp:33
#20 0x00007f2d1640056c in KMMessage::updateBodyPart (this=0x28da480,
partSpecifier=..., data=<value optimized out>) at
/usr/src/debug/kdepim-4.4.0/kmail/kmmessage.cpp:3185
#21 0x00007f2d16690399 in KMail::ImapJob::slotGetMessageResult (this=0x294f420,
job=<value optimized out>) at /usr/src/debug/kdepim-4.4.0/kmail/imapjob.cpp:435
#22 0x00007f2d1669188b in KMail::ImapJob::qt_metacall (this=0x294f420,
_c=In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ff562fa570)
    at /usr/src/debug/kdepim-4.4.0/x86_64-redhat-linux-gnu/kmail/imapjob.moc:88
#23 0x0000003d9e16a2af in QMetaObject::activate (sender=0x298d450, m=<value
optimized out>, local_signal_index=<value optimized out>, argv=0x7fff562fa570)
at kernel/qobject.cpp:3293
#24 0x0000003d9eef4022 in KJob::result (this=<value optimized out>,
_t1=0x298d450) at
/usr/src/debug/kdelibs-4.4.0/x86_64-redhat-linux-gnu/kdecore/kjob.moc:194
#25 0x0000003d9eef42e0 in KJob::emitResult (this=0x298d450) at
/usr/src/debug/kdelibs-4.4.0/kdecore/jobs/kjob.cpp:312
#26 0x0000003da0eed263 in KIO::SimpleJob::slotFinished (this=0x298d450) at
/usr/src/debug/kdelibs-4.4.0/kio/kio/job.cpp:486
#27 0x0000003da0eee737 in KIO::TransferJob::slotFinished (this=0x298d450) at
/usr/src/debug/kdelibs-4.4.0/kio/kio/job.cpp:1058
#28 0x0000003da0eec361 in KIO::TransferJob::qt_metacall (this=0x298d450,
_c=In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ff562fa990)
    at
/usr/src/debug/kdelibs-4.4.0/x86_64-redhat-linux-gnu/kio/jobclasses.moc:367
#29 0x0000003d9e16a2af in QMetaObject::activate (sender=0x1430c00, m=<value
optimized out>, local_signal_index=<value optimized out>, argv=0x0) at
kernel/qobject.cpp:3293
#30 0x0000003da0fa0da1 in KIO::SlaveInterface::dispatch (this=0x1430c00,
_cmd=104, rawdata=...) at
/usr/src/debug/kdelibs-4.4.0/kio/kio/slaveinterface.cpp:175
#31 0x0000003da0f9e1d3 in KIO::SlaveInterface::dispatch (this=0x1430c00) at
/usr/src/debug/kdelibs-4.4.0/kio/kio/slaveinterface.cpp:91
#32 0x0000003da0f93536 in KIO::Slave::gotInput (this=0x1430c00) at
/usr/src/debug/kdelibs-4.4.0/kio/kio/slave.cpp:324
#33 0x0000003da0f9370c in KIO::Slave::qt_metacall (this=0x1430c00,
_c=In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ff562fadb0)
    at /usr/src/debug/kdelibs-4.4.0/x86_64-redhat-linux-gnu/kio/slave.moc:82
#34 0x0000003d9e16a2af in QMetaObject::activate (sender=0x132a9c0, m=<value
optimized out>, local_signal_index=<value optimized out>, argv=0x0) at
kernel/qobject.cpp:3293
#35 0x0000003da0ebecc7 in KIO::ConnectionPrivate::dequeue (this=0x1289e40) at
/usr/src/debug/kdelibs-4.4.0/kio/kio/connection.cpp:82
#36 0x0000003da0ebeddd in KIO::Connection::qt_metacall (this=0x132a9c0,
_c=InvokeMetaMethod, _id=<value optimized out>, _a=0x107bec0)
    at
/usr/src/debug/kdelibs-4.4.0/x86_64-redhat-linux-gnu/kio/connection.moc:79
#37 0x0000003d9e166921 in QObject::event (this=0x132a9c0, e=0x1645190) at
kernel/qobject.cpp:1248
#38 0x0000003d9f5aa9dc in QApplicationPrivate::notify_helper (this=0xb7c3e0,
receiver=0x132a9c0, e=0x1645190) at kernel/qapplication.cpp:4300
#39 0x0000003d9f5b0aab in QApplication::notify (this=<value optimized out>,
receiver=0x132a9c0, e=0x1645190) at kernel/qapplication.cpp:4183
#40 0x0000003da08067a6 in KApplication::notify (this=0x7fff562fb8c0,
receiver=0x132a9c0, event=0x1645190) at
/usr/src/debug/kdelibs-4.4.0/kdeui/kernel/kapplication.cpp:302
#41 0x0000003d9e15774c in QCoreApplication::notifyInternal
(this=0x7fff562fb8c0, receiver=0x132a9c0, event=0x1645190) at
kernel/qcoreapplication.cpp:704
#42 0x0000003d9e158497 in sendEvent (receiver=0x0, event_type=<value optimized
out>, data=0xb4ccc0) at kernel/qcoreapplication.h:215
#43 Q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=<value
optimized out>, data=0xb4ccc0) at kernel/qcoreapplication.cpp:1345
#44 0x0000003d9e17d523 in sendPostedEvents (s=<value optimized out>) at
kernel/qcoreapplication.h:220
#45 postEventSourceDispatch (s=<value optimized out>) at
kernel/qeventdispatcher_glib.cpp:276
#46 0x0000003b4ca3920e in g_main_dispatch (context=0xb7f920) at gmain.c:1960
#47 IA__g_main_context_dispatch (context=0xb7f920) at gmain.c:2513
#48 0x0000003b4ca3cbf8 in g_main_context_iterate (context=0xb7f920,
block=<value optimized out>, dispatch=<value optimized out>, self=<value
optimized out>) at gmain.c:2591
#49 0x0000003b4ca3cd1a in IA__g_main_context_iteration (context=0xb7f920,
may_block=1) at gmain.c:2654
#50 0x0000003d9e17d063 in QEventDispatcherGlib::processEvents (this=0xb4e4f0,
fl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:412
#51 0x0000003d9f649a1e in QGuiEventDispatcherGlib::processEvents (this=<value
optimized out>, flags=<value optimized out>) at
kernel/qguieventdispatcher_glib.cpp:204
#52 0x0000003d9e156192 in QEventLoop::processEvents (this=<value optimized
out>, flags=...) at kernel/qeventloop.cpp:149
#53 0x0000003d9e15645c in QEventLoop::exec (this=0x7fff562fb800, flags=...) at
kernel/qeventloop.cpp:201
#54 0x0000003d9e158749 in QCoreApplication::exec () at
kernel/qcoreapplication.cpp:981
#55 0x0000000000403cce in main (argc=<value optimized out>, argv=<value
optimized out>) at /usr/src/debug/kdepim-4.4.0/kontact/src/main.cpp:224

This bug may be a duplicate of or related to bug 228074.

Possible duplicates by query: bug 229154, bug 228836, bug 228816, bug 228764,
bug 228353.

Reported using DrKonqi

-- 
Configure bugmail: https://bugs.kde.org/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are the assignee for the bug.



More information about the Kdepim-bugs mailing list